Panel Day


 

Today, I took all the parts that arrived this week and mounted then in my panel and here is a first view ...



Gotta say it all feels VERY ERGONOMICAL, very happy, especially proud of the shiny trim wheel.

And today I finally after pondering this for weeks, the rudder pedal phenolic mounts have been floxed in ... 2 layers of BID before going home tonight and then time to call it a good day!

I flew mine for 2.4 hours today (now a total of 1781 hours).  Landed in Decorah Iowa (KDEH) with a 90 degree crosswind at 9 gusting to 19.  It was blowing harder when I got home but it was right down the runway.

I had a good time bothering Kevin Boddicker while he was doing his condition inspection.  Overall, way more fun flying than building!!
